"Russia has sufficient resources to end the conflict with the desired outcome" - Putin
![]() 855 Friday, 27 June, 2025, 21:34 Russia wants to end the conflict in Ukraine with the result it needs, Russian President Vladimir Putin told reporters in Minsk. “We want to end the special military operation with the result we need. Of course, that’s what we hope for,” Putin said. At the same time, the Russian president noted that Russia, unlike the West, plans to reduce, not increase, defense spending. In May, Putin said that the result Moscow needs is to eliminate the causes of the conflict in Ukraine and ensure conditions for long-term peace. “In addition, the security of the state and the interests of those who consider Russian their native language and Russia their homeland must be ensured,” the president noted. According to Putin, Russia has enough resources “to bring what was started in 2022 to a logical conclusion with the result that Russia needs, even without the use of nuclear weapons.” |
